x^2 -8x+22
Find the vertex.
In such questions, we have to complete the square.
x^2 -8x+22
Complete the square: (x-4)^2 - 16 + 22
If you are not sure about completing the square, then I suggest you revise this topic. I cannot think of any other way of doing this question apart from completing the square.
(x-4)^2 +6
Therefore, the vertex is (4,6)
